Holiday Mistake #1

Skipping Breakfast. No matter how many parties you are attending – have a solid breakfast. Going to an event starving, results in over eating 99.9% of the time.  This form of ‘saving’ calories results in eating way more – hence holiday weight gain. Unfortunately, coffee with or without fruit does not count. Here’s an sample:

  • 1/2 cup cooked plain oatmeal
  • 1/2 apple or top with other fruit of choice
  • 1 whole egg
  • 8 oz (1%/Soy/Lactose-Free) milk or single serving size of fat-free yogurt

*Some individuals need more or less calories depending on specific caloric needs.
